Output 512566ed26c37d0645d94f95f51b26eacd244fc85c2e53dde5ee11890adc76d8:0

value
22920981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7121acbef1ed9eaa04e78c349fd4e93091508e26 OP_EQUALVERIFY OP_CHECKSIG
address
1BKBhSeTBeXXr6Ad3Gd68uh3qrxmGfQQJr
transaction
512566ed26c37d0645d94f95f51b26eacd244fc85c2e53dde5ee11890adc76d8
spent
true